AMEE Guide 56: “The research compass”: An introduction to research in medical Education

Abstract
This AMEE Guide offers an introduction to research in medical education. It is intended for those who are contemplating conducting research in medical education but are new to the field. The Guide is structured around the process of transforming ideas and problems into researchable questions, choosing a research approach that is appropriate to the purpose of the study and considering the individual researcher’s preferences and the contextual possibilities and constraints. The first section of the Guide addresses the rationale for research in medical education and some of the challenges posed by the complexity of the field. Next is a section on how to move from an idea or problem to a research question by placing a concrete idea or problem within a conceptual, theoretical framework. The following sections are structured around an overview model of approaches to medical education research, ‘The research compass’. Core to the model is the conceptual, theoretical framework that is the key to any direction. The compass depicts four main categories of research approaches that can be applied when studying medical education phenomena, ‘Explorative studies’; ‘Experimental studies’; ‘Observational studies’; and ‘Translational studies’. Future AMEE Guides in the research series will address these approaches in more detail.

Regarding the development of telemedicine in Republic of Armenia

Abstract
This article looks at the prospect of dissemination of health services information, specifically via an electronic medium. Telemedicine is defined in the scope of the paper; along with the basic directions for the use of information technologies within the healthcare system; as well as the classification of telemedicine projects and their scopes. Telemedicine’s significant role in the economization of healthcare expenditures, control of possible epidemics in the country, organized rendering of medical services, decreased disease and death rates among the population, sustainable growth of healthcare professionals within the country, and continued emphasis on scientific research is elucidated in the article. The history of telemedicine, along with the current environment of telemedicine in Armenia and the world are described in detail. This paper proves the indispensability of the application of telemedicine technologies in the Armenian healthcare sector.

Control in medical schools: problems and «ways of coping»

Abstract
Main problems of control in mass education and their solution approaches are considered on example of complex testing system (including oral answers and computer testing) used in the Physiology Department of Pirogov Russian National Research Medical University. Special focus will be on social, psychological, organizational and didactic problems, which neglect can lead to total ineffectiveness of best computer testing systems. The ways of control directly depends on all these aspects and must be different in various educational institutions and in different departments.
